Two movies in one

Warning: Spoilers
First part: Juan Pérez is a mild mannered, gentle, unremarkable, resident of Santiago de Chile working in telemarketing (in Spanish speaking countries "Juan Pérez" denotes "everyman," something like "John Doe" in the US). By sheer chance, he is able to thwart an armed robbery and becomes an instant celebrity, although for a short time. This is the subject of the first twenty minutes of the movie. Not overly original, but there are some good natured laughs here, helped by charismatic actors and the colorful Spanish spoken in Santiago.

Second part: Juan becomes unhinged due to the loss of his celebrity status and begins to stage accidents where people are seriously hurt or worse, and where he appears as a rescuing hero. To make this more acceptable the script provides Juan with a shiner on each eye; together, they combine into a sinister black mask. This half of the movie is not very convincing. In spite of his mask it is difficult to accept Juan as criminal, to cover a stop sign with a plastic bag will probably not produce instantly two cars on a collision course, and nobody, no matter how far gone, would light a joint in a flat where there is a strong smell of gas.

If you are able to integrate these two disparate parts into one, this movie may make sense. I did not for me.
